I didn't notice any extra HP. The K&N uses the factory air box, so it's not really getting "cold" air. It was essentially $300 for a shiny tube and drop in filter.

Its a must buy IMO. Doesn't really give you increased power, but the feel is dramatically different from stock. Gives me instant response when I'm on the most aggressive mode + sport mode, which is how I drive 95% of the time. I ordered it before I even received my car, because I had past experience with similar devices. Others can probably chime in on it. I ordered mine off amazon, it came from Japan I think, I paid around $180.

2 parts needed for it are:
Apexi Controller 410-A0001 and Apexi Controller harness 417-A021.
